What is a Cot Bed?
Unlike a basic baby crib, which is generally created for infants approximately around 18 months to 2 years of ages, a cot bed is bigger and crafted to shift with the child.
A basic cot bed generally determines around 140cm x 70cm, compared to a standard cot's 120cm x 60cm. More importantly, cot beds include removable side panels and convertible ends. This innovative style allows the furnishings to transform from a safe and secure confined cot for a newborn into a toddler bed that kids can use up to the age of 4 or 5.
Cot vs. Cot Bed: Key Differences
| Function | Standard Cot | Cot Bed |
|---|---|---|
| Size | Smaller (approx. 120 x 60 cm) | Larger (approx. 140 x 70 cm) |
| Lifespan | Up to 18-- 24 months | As much as 4-- 5 years |
| Convertibility | Typically stationary | Converts into a young child bed |
| Room Space Required | Ideal for smaller sized nurseries | Needs more floor space |
| Expense Efficiency | Lower in advance expense, shorter usage | Higher upfront expense, long-term cost savings |
Why Choose a Cot Bed for Your Baby?
Buying a cot bed features several distinct benefits that attract contemporary moms and dads.
- Longevity and Value: Because a cot bed grows with the kid, moms and dads do not require to acquire a different young child bed a number of years down the line.
- Familiarity for the Child: Toddlers can experience stress and anxiety when transitioning to a brand-new bed. Since a cot bed uses the exact same bed mattress and familiar frame, the shift is typically much smoother.
- Strength: Cot beds are built bigger and much heavier to accommodate older, more active young children climbing up in and out, making them incredibly long lasting.

Secret Features to Look For When Buying
When looking for a cot bed baby furnishings piece, safety and functionality should constantly take precedence over looks. Think about the following important factors:
1. Safety Standards
Always ensure the cot bed adhere to current security policies (such as BS EN 716 in Europe or comparable regional standards). Examine for non-toxic paints, smooth edges, and suitable slat spacing (no more than 6.5 cm apart) to prevent a baby's head from getting caught.
2. Adjustable Base Levels
Search for a cot bed with a minimum of three mattress height positions:
- Highest position: Ideal for newborns, enabling moms and dads to raise the baby without straining their lower back.
- Middle position: Used when the baby begins sitting up individually.
- Most affordable position: Essential when the baby begins pulling themselves as much as stand and exploring their movement.
3. Teething Rails
Babies like to chew on whatever-- including their nursery furnishings. Many quality cot beds include plastic teething rails along the top edges to safeguard the wood from damage cots and tots keep the baby safe from consuming paint or wood splinters.
4. Mattress Quality
A cot bed does not always included a mattress included. When buying one independently, guarantee it fits comfortably versus the frame without any gaps bigger than 3cm on any side. It ought to be firm, breathable, and supportive of a growing spine.
Transitioning from Cot Bed to Toddler Bed
One of the most gratifying aspects of owning a cot bed is the ultimate improvement stage. Knowing when and how to make the switch is vital for a smooth experience.
Indications Your Toddler is Ready:
- They are attempting to climb out of the cot frequently, presenting a fall risk.
- They have actually reached potty-training age and require simple nighttime access to the bathroom.
- They have physically grown out of the enclosed space of the cot.
Steps for a Successful Transition:
- Take it slow: Convert the bed during the day and let the kid play in it so they get utilized to the open sides.
- Keep familiar bedding: Use the very same blankets and pillows to preserve a complacency.
- Childproof the space: Without the high walls of a cot, a young child has complimentary roam of the bedroom. Make sure all heavy furnishings is anchored to the wall, electrical outlets are covered, and cables are hidden.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: Can a newborn sleep straight away in a cot bed?
A: Yes, definitely. Supplied the cot bed fulfills all safety standards and you utilize a firm, flat, well-fitting bed mattress, a newborn can sleep safely in a cot bed from day one. Numerous moms and dads utilize a Moses basket or bedside sleeper for the first few months merely due to the fact that it uses up less area in the bedroom, however a cot bed is totally safe for newborns.
Q2: How long will a standard cot bed last?
A: Generally, a cot bed can accommodate a kid from birth until they are approximately 4 to 5 years of ages, depending upon the child's height cots and tots rate of growth.
Q3: Do I need an unique bed mattress for a cot bed?
A: You need a bed mattress particularly sized for the cot bed frame (usually 140cm x 70cm). Standard cot bed mattress (120cm x 60cm) will leave dangerous gaps. Always determine the interior measurements of the cot bed before buying a bed mattress.
Q4: Are cot beds hard to put together?
A: Assembly difficulty varies by brand name and design. Some feature tool-free assembly or click-together systems, while others need basic flat-pack assembly with Allen secrets. Constantly read reviews concerning assembly if you are worried about putting the furniture together yourself.
